Ted Kapita had not played a game in six days before Monday night’s at Duke.
N.C. State coach Mark Gottfried decided not to play the 6-8, 219-pound freshman forward in the last two games because he said he thought he had better matchups with BeeJay Anya.
But when Kapita’s number was called Monday night at Cameron Indoor Stadium, he made it count. Kapita recorded his first double-double of the season. He scored 14 points on 6 for 7 shooting, grabbed 10 rebounds in 19 minutes, and helped N.C. State (14-7, 3-5 ACC) upset No. 18 Duke (15-5, 3-4 ACC) 84-82.
